“All music has merit” so says aged relative to his young grandson at the start of this enjoyable concert, celebrating music through this century. Split into four distinct groups of twenty-five years we were given glimpses of Music Hall, 1st World War numbers and an impressive Charleston routine. Then came Musical Blitz with naturally 2nd World War memories complete with uniforms, flags and splendidly patriotic songs. After the interval came Foot-tappers and Energy-sappers from ‘Flower Power1 to Teddy Boys, Beatles and an amusing Abba routine.

The evening ended with WOS sings and boy, can they sing when they put their minds to it! Accompanied throughout by keyboards, Guitar and Percussion, the pace was never allowed to flag for an instant, bringing us well-remembered numbers.

Each section was beautifully dressed, with great attention to detail, with all members doing their bit I understand. Attractive sets were designed and constructed by the society.

An evening to remember of which Winterboume can be proud
